Letters must be no longer than 350 words. Writers are limited to one letter every 30 days. The News-Miner does not publish letters copied to the editor, complaints about poor service from businesses, letters deemed libelous or in poor taste, or letters written primarily to advertise events or reference material. Letters from Outside are published only if they comment on Alaska issues and are from representatives of well-established organizations or from recent visitors to the state. The Daily News-Miner reserves the right to edit or reject letters.
